Helm is an incremental completion and selection narrowing framework for Emacs. It will help steer you in the right direction when you're looking for stuff in Emacs (like buffers, files, etc).
This package provides a frontend for grepping tools like ag and ack, as well as features for editing search results.
Helm sources for searching emails and contacts using mu
and mu4e
. Mu is an indexer for maildirs and mu4e is a mutt-like MUA for Emacs build on top of mu. Mu is highly efficient making it possible to get instant results even for huge maildirs. It also provides search operators, e.g: from:Peter to:Anne flag:attach search term
.
This package provides a Helm interface for EWW buffers, bookmarks and history.
This package enhances helm
with completion for symbols from workspaces with a LSP-compliant server running.
This package provides a frontend for grepping tools like ag and ack, as well as features for editing search results.
Helm-SLY defines a few new commands:
helm-sly-list-connections
: Yet another Lisp connection list with Helm.helm-sly-apropos
: Yet anotherapropos
with Helm.helm-sly-mini
: Likehelm-sly-list-connections
, but include an extra source of Lisp-related buffers, like the events buffer or the scratch buffer.
This package uses Helm to install and navigate through Dash docsets.
This package provides a Helm interface for selecting xref
results.
Helm interface for Emms to browse all tracks and all folders from emms-source-file-default-directory
.
This file provides commands to navigate a buffer using keywords and headings provided by navi-mode
and outshine
.
helm-make
or helm-make-projectile
will give you a helm
selection of directory Makefile's targets. Selecting a target will call compile
on it.
helm-exwm
runs a Helm session over the list of EXWM buffers. helm-exwm-switch
is a convenience X application launcher using Helm to switch between the various windows of one or several specific applications. See helm-exwm-switch-browser
for an example.
Users of helm-pass
may also be interested in functionality provided by other Emacs packages dealing with pass:
emacs-password-store
, whichhelm-pass
relies on.emacs-pass
, a major mode forpass
.auth-source-pass.el
: integration of Emacs' auth-source withpass
, included in Emacs 26+).
emacs-helm-pydoc
provides a pydoc helm interface.
This package provides an helm extension for emacs-slack Slack client.
This package provides Tramp Helm interface for SSH server, Docker and Vagrant.
emacs-helm-gtags
provides a Emacs Helm interface to GNU Global.
This package provides a Helm interface for completing by lines elsewhere in a project.
This package builds on the Helm interface to provide several commands for search-based navigation of buffers.
Helm-CIDER adds Helm interfaces to cider-apropos
, cider-apropos-documentation
, cider-browse-ns
(namespaces).
It also provides original Helm commands: helm-cider-spec
, helm-cider-spec-ns
, helm-cider-repl-history
, helm-cider-cheatsheet
.
Helm-SLIME defines a few new commands:
helm-slime-complete: Select a symbol from the SLIME completion systems.
helm-slime-list-connections: Yet another slime-list-connections with Helm.
: helm-slime-apropos: Yet another slime-apropos with Helm.
helm-slime-repl-history: Select an input from the SLIME REPL history and insert it.
Helm Themes provide an Emacs theme selection with Helm interface.
This package provides emacs-helm
commands for {emacs-org-ql